Transaction 36ecf7a849e730e36ef52aa926a0180016af6942a18fc0d8e6747bb9e088e2ef

2 Input
1 Outputs
  • 36ecf7a849e730e36ef52aa926a0180016af6942a18fc0d8e6747bb9e088e2ef:0
  • value  653438
    address  146Bf99HmTXLBJCNdt8u8TWbHWSaCsBnVi